#613572 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#613572 is composed of 38% red, 20.8% green and 44.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 14.9% cyan, 53.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 55.3% black. It has a hue angle of 283.3 degrees, a saturation of 36.5% and a lightness of 32.7%. #613572 color hex could be obtained by blending #c26ae4 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663366.

Shades and Tints of #613572
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060307 is the darkest color, while #fbf8fc is the lightest one.
